Recovery is more than waiting for pain to disappear.
Ligaments are strong bands of connective tissue that help connect bones and provide stability to joints. A ligament injury can occur when the tissue is stretched beyond its normal capacity or torn. The severity can range from a mild sprain to a complete rupture.
Ligament injuries are common around the knee, ankle, shoulder, wrist and other joints. The anterior cruciate ligament (ACL), medial collateral ligament (MCL), posterior cruciate ligament (PCL) and lateral collateral ligament (LCL) are important ligaments around the knee, while ankle ligament sprains are also very common.
Rehabilitation depends on the specific ligament, injury severity, associated injuries and whether treatment is conservative or surgical. Physiotherapy can help restore joint movement, strength, balance, neuromuscular control and functional capacity during recovery.
Pain is only one part of a ligament injury.
Pain and swelling are common after an acute ligament injury. Depending on the joint involved, a person may also experience restricted movement, tenderness or difficulty putting weight through the affected limb.
Some ligament injuries can cause a feeling of instability or giving way. This may become especially noticeable during turning, changing direction, jumping, running or other activities that place greater demands on joint stability.
Following injury or surgery, muscle strength may also decrease because of pain, swelling and reduced activity. In the knee, quadriceps weakness can be an important rehabilitation target after ACL injury or reconstruction.
Returning to normal function therefore requires more than simply reducing pain. Rehabilitation needs to progressively restore movement, strength, control and confidence in the affected joint.
The rehabilitation approach depends on the ligament involved.
Different ligament injuries have different rehabilitation requirements. The diagnosis and associated injuries should guide the programme.
ACL Injury
ACL injuries commonly affect knee stability, especially during cutting, pivoting and sports. Rehabilitation may include strength, neuromuscular control, balance and progressive functional training.
MCL Injury
The medial collateral ligament supports the inside of the knee. Depending on severity and associated injury, rehabilitation may focus on restoring movement, strength and progressive knee function.
PCL Injury
PCL injuries can affect posterior knee stability. Rehabilitation is individualized and may include progressive strengthening, movement control and functional training according to the clinical plan.
LCL / Other Ligaments
Ligaments around the knee and other joints can also be injured. Rehabilitation depends on the location, severity, associated structures and medical management of the injury.
Ankle Ligament Sprains
Ankle ligament injuries can cause pain, swelling, reduced range of motion and instability. Progressive strength, balance and functional training can be important during recovery.

Rehabilitation can be part of both surgical and non-surgical care.
Not every ligament injury requires surgery. Treatment decisions depend on the specific ligament, severity of the injury, associated damage, joint stability, activity requirements and the individual's circumstances.
When conservative treatment is selected, physiotherapy can focus on restoring movement, strength, stability and functional capacity. The rehabilitation programme should follow the diagnosis and the expected demands placed on the joint.
After ligament reconstruction or another surgical procedure, rehabilitation follows a staged and criterion-based approach. Progression should be based on clinical findings and functional performance rather than simply assuming that a certain number of weeks automatically means the person is ready for the next stage.

Returning to sport is a process, not a single date.
Returning to normal daily activity may happen before returning to running, jumping or competitive sport. Each stage places different demands on the injured joint and should be progressed according to recovery.
For higher-level activity, rehabilitation may include progressive running, jumping, landing, change-of- direction and sport-specific drills when appropriate. Strength, movement quality and functional performance should be considered before increasing activity demands.
